Abstract

Kantor Kecamatan adalah suatu kantor yang terletak di Pijoan, Jambi Luar Kota Kabupaten Muaro Jambi. Dalam pengolahan data arsip serta penyediaan laporan pada Kantor Kecataman Jambi Luar Kota masih dilakukan dengan mencatat data dalam formulir dan merekap serta menyimpan berkas pada rak atau lemari berkas. Tujuan penelitian ini adalah untuk menganalisa sistem yang sedang berjalan, agar dapat mengatasi masalah-masalah yang dihadapi pada pada Kantor Kecamatan Jambi Luar Kota Muaro Jambi, dengan cara merancang Perancangan Sistem Informasi Pengarsipan Surat Berbasis Web Pada Kantor Kecamatan Jambi Luar Kota Muaro Jambi. Kerangka Kerja Penelitian yang akan dilakukan dalam penyelesaian masalah yang dibahas yaitu, melakukan identifikasi, melakukan pencarian informasi berdasarkan landasan- landasan teori, pengumpulan data dengan metode observasi dan wawancara, menganalisis untuk mencari solusi atas permasalahan yang didhadapi Kantor Kecamatan Jambi Luar Kota Muaro Jambi. Metode Pengembangan sistem menggunakan model air terjun (waterfall), implementasi penelitian ini menggunakan Bahasa Perograman PHP dan DBMS MySQL. Hingga menghasilkan aplikasi pengolahan data yang di harapkan dapat mempermudah dalam pengolahan data maupun pembuatan laporan.

Abstract

Program pengabdian masyarakat ini bertujuan untuk meningkatkan kemampuan literasi numerasi siswa SMP Negeri 1 Tinambung melalui pengembangan media pembelajaran inovatif berupa Pohon Numerasi Matematika. Program ini dilatarbelakangi oleh hasil observasi awal yang menunjukkan bahwa sebagian siswa masih mengalami kesulitan dalam mengingat dan memahami konsep dasar matematika seperti operasi bilangan, teorema Pythagoras, serta rumus keliling dan luas bangun datar. Kegiatan dilakukan selama empat bulan melalui tiga tahap, yaitu persiapan, pelaksanaan, dan evaluasi. Pada tahap persiapan dilakukan observasi lingkungan dan konsultasi program kerja dengan pihak sekolah. Tahap pelaksanaan meliputi pembuatan desain, perakitan, serta penulisan materi pada papan pohon numerasi. Tahap akhir dilakukan dengan pemasangan media di pohon-pohon strategis di lingkungan sekolah serta evaluasi melalui observasi dan wawancara siswa. Hasil pengabdian menunjukkan bahwa Pohon Numerasi Matematika mampu meningkatkan retensi siswa terhadap konsep matematika melalui paparan visual berulang yang terintegrasi dengan lingkungan sekolah. Siswa menjadi lebih aktif memperhatikan, membaca, dan mengulang informasi secara mandiri, sehingga proses belajar berlangsung secara alami dan berkelanjutan. Program ini membuktikan bahwa media berbasis lingkungan dapat menjadi alternatif yang efektif dalam mendukung literasi numerasi sesuai tuntutan kurikulum.

Abstract

This study aims to analyze students' Higher-Order Thinking Skills (HOTS) within the context of an AI-integrated, STEM-based Basic Statistics course and to describe the role of AI in supporting the development of these skills. A qualitative, descriptive research approach was employed. The subjects consisted of three students from the Mathematics Education program enrolled in the Basic Statistics course, selected purposively based on high, medium, and low ability levels. Data were collected through observation, in-depth interviews, documentation, and HOTS-based assignment sheets. Data analysis followed the Miles and Huberman model—comprising data reduction, data display, and conclusion drawing—while data validity was verified through source and method triangulation. The results indicate that high-ability students were capable of critically analyzing, evaluating, and reflecting on statistical problem-solving processes and effectively utilizing AI as a learning aid. Medium-ability students demonstrated an understanding of concepts and the ability to use technology, though their evaluative and creative skills remained limited. Meanwhile, low-ability students tended to rely on procedural approaches, example solutions, and instant answers, showing suboptimal performance in contextual analysis and reflection. AI played a role in facilitating conceptual understanding, data analysis, answer evaluation, and the development of critical thinking and problem-solving skills; however, its use required a critical mindset to avoid dependency. This study provides empirical insights into the characteristics of students' HOTS in an AI-integrated, STEM-based Basic Statistics course, offering a reference for developing instructional strategies aimed at enhancing higher-order thinking skills in higher education.

Abstract

This study aims to explore the concept of ethnomathematics in the Sandeq boat and to examine the effectiveness of its application in learning ratios and scale to improve numeracy literacy of junior high school students. This study uses an ethnomathematics approach with a design that integrates qualitative exploration of cultural elements and their implementation in classroom learning. The research subjects are grade IX students. Data were collected through observation, interviews, and documentation. The results of the study show that the Sandeq boat contains mathematical concepts, especially ratios and scale, which can be identified through the size, shape, and proportion of the parts of the boat. The implementation of ethnomathematics-based learning shows an increase in students' numeracy literacy, which is indicated by the ability to understand contextual problems, formulate mathematical models, solve problems systematically, and interpret results. In addition, students show positive responses and more active engagement during the learning process. Thus, ethnomathematics-based learning on the Sandeq boat is effective in improving students' numeracy literacy on ratio and scale material.

Abstract

This community service activity was conducted at SMPN 1 Pamboang to introduce PATAGI (Geometry Transformation Board) as an interactive learning medium for geometry transformation material. The main problem identified was that students still experienced difficulties in understanding the concepts of translation, reflection, rotation, and dilation because the material was considered abstract, and learning activities were generally carried out in a conventional manner. The implementation methods included preparation, implementation, and evaluation stages through socialization, demonstrations, direct practice, group discussions, interactive quizzes, and questionnaire distribution. The results showed that the use of PATAGI helped students understand geometry transformation concepts in a more concrete and visual manner. Students became more active, enthusiastic, and confident in solving problems directly using the provided learning media. In addition, PATAGI created a more interactive and engaging learning atmosphere. Based on the evaluation and questionnaire results, both students and teachers gave positive responses to the use of PATAGI in mathematics learning.
